Chamomile
Aromatic chamomile contains alpha bisabolol - a compound that is thought to reduce the appearance of wrinkles. The herb also has a beneficial effect on skin irritations, such as burns and acne. Chamomile can be used to rinse the face, reduce bags under the eyes, as an aromatic herbal tea. It is present in a number of cosmetic products in skin care.
Lavender
Aromatic, stress-reducing, lavender is available in pharmacies as a tea, essential oil, floral water, is contained in a number of cosmetic skin care products. Long-term research has proven that lavender has a nourishing effect on the skin, soothes, has an antibacterial effect, slows down premature skin aging. Marigold
One of the most effective plants for dry skin. Marigold, like chamomile is used in the cosmetics industry. It has antimicrobial, anti-inflammatory, antiviral properties that can significantly improve skin health. The fat-soluble compounds contained in it are good for the skin. According to long-term research, calendula relieves inflammation, psoriasis, rashes, reduces the appearance of age spots and more.
Basil
A wonderful herb that you can add to smoothies, salads, dishes, can be consumed as a great herbal tea, or be used as a face tonic. Basil has antifungal and antibiotic properties. It helps revitalize the skin, improves its appearance and complexion, soothes, rejuvenates. It is rich in antioxidants and vitamins A and C, which fight harmful free radicals.
Aloe vera
In the Mediterranean they call aloe "the plant of immortality " because of the many benefits it offers to the skin. Aloe has anti-inflammatory properties, nourishes the skin in depth, making it a suitable care for drier skin. It is believed to reduce the environmental damage caused to it. According to research on people with dermatolysis, aloe vera helps strengthen the skin, relieves acne, improves its complexion and more.
